И последние станут первыми

five

Новичок
И последние станут первыми

есть таблица:
id |aord|data1|data2|
11 | 1 | ... | ... |
22 | 2 | ... | ... |
33 | 3 | ... | ... |
44 | 4 | ... | ... |
55 | 5 | ... | ... |

на id,data1,data2 можно не обращать внимание.
данные из таблицы выводятся "order by aord asc"

Мне же нужно один раз в день с помощью скрипта "сдвигать" значения в поле aord на 1, т.е.
если aord=2, то после работы скрипта он должен стать = 1 и т.д.
Иными словами должна произойти ротация записей в таблице для их последующего вывода.

И вот со скриптом никак не могу сообразить :(
Записей в таблице,пока, 250, но может и вырасти до 1000

Заранее спасибо.
 

Фанат

oncle terrible
Команда форума
а можно спросить - зачем требуются такие сложные телодвижения?
 

five

Новичок
это для ротации фоток на одной из страниц сайта
так вот чтобы фотки "не примелькались", надо сделать такое
 

Mr_Max

Первый класс. Зимние каникулы ^_^
Команда форума
выбирать случайным образом фотку и не иметь каждодневной головной боли с этим сдвигом фотографий...
 

Фанат

oncle terrible
Команда форума
five
а сдвигать-то зачем? что-то в базе?

научись правильно пользоваться базой данных.
не надо ничего там периодически сдвигать. пусть данные лежат спокойно - не надо их теребить. есть много других, гораздо более простых сделать. уж тем более ротирование фоток.
фотку одну надо показывать?

-~{}~ 16.05.07 19:27:

Mr_Max
научись, пожалуйста, различать вопросы, на которые надо отвечать буквально, и те, в которых надо человеку объяснить, что ему нужно совсем другое
 

five

Новичок
Фанат
фотку не одну, а сразу 30 на странице
но и то это число может варьироваться.


Trianon
попробую
 
Сверху